Peer Reviewed Literature
In a 2022 article in Higher Education, Heffernan (*.pdf attached) analyzes the survey results of 674 academics to inform higher education leaders and the sector more widely of the amount and type of abusive comments academics are receiving. The work also demonstrates that the highest volume, most derogatory, and most threatening abuse is directed towards women academics and those academics from marginalised groups.
